Objective
This project aims to explore the principles of rocket propulsion and understand how forces and motion work. Students will create a balloon rocket and investigate how the launch angle affects the distance traveled.
Scientific interpretation
The Balloon Rocket project demonstrates Newton’s Third Law of Motion: For every action, there is an equal and opposite reaction. When the air in the balloon is released, it pushes against the air outside, propelling the balloon forward along the straw. This experiment also introduces aerodynamics concepts and angles’ effect on motion.
